ABSTRACT
IEC TS 62607-4-7: 2018 provides a method for the determination of magnetic impurities in anode nanomaterials for energy storage devices using an Inductively Coupled Plasma Optical Emission Spectrometer (ICP-OES), including test overview, reagents, apparatus, test procedures, test results and test report.
IEC TS 62607-4-7: 2018 applies to the determination of the total content of magnetic impurities (iron, cobalt, chromium, and nickel) ≥ 0.02 mg / kg which can be attracted by magnet.
